There is more than that. If the first hit is simultaneous, if both units have an order to strike at each other… players earlier in the list always strike first as they are processed earlier. So in that situation with no advantage P1 reliably wins over P2, so as P1 you can and should take the initiative. Won’t work with the slightest delay though.

Keep an eye on your minimap, if you see an enemy dot lurking around your scout’s location then expect a fight, you then only need to micromanage it for a few seconds to rush to a nearby hill then turn back so that they meet at an advantageous location.
